Overview

Shanghai Yida Hospital (Shanghai University School of Medicine Yida Hospital) is at No. 39 Nijiajiao Road, Xujing, Qingpu, Shanghai—a nonprofit general hospital approved by the Shanghai Municipal Health Commission and an in-network medical-insurance provider. Public reports date the hospital to September 2021 as a Qingpu key livelihood project and Phase I of Yuanda Health City.

The campus is about 150,000 m² with 2,000 planned beds (about 500 open in Phase I). It is roughly 9.5 km from Hongqiao International Airport and 8.5 km from Hongqiao Railway Station—about a 15-minute drive—at the junction of the Hongqiao International Hub, the National Exhibition and Convention Center, and the Yangtze River Delta integration demonstration zone.

Hospital English materials describe a modern comprehensive center spanning clinical care, teaching, research, prevention, wellness, and rehabilitation. Cited figures include 30+ clinical departments, 12 key disciplines, 24/7 emergency care, 1,900+ staff and 200+ board-certified senior specialists; 21 central ORs, 4 interventional cath labs, 82 CCU/ICU beds, 100 hemodialysis stations, and 72 hyperbaric-chamber chairs.

The Shanghai University School of Medicine affiliation was unveiled in March 2025. The VIP / International Medical Center offers English, Russian, Kazakh, Indonesian, Malay and other language support plus international insurance direct billing. Key departments

  • Cardiovascular Center

    Integrates cardiac and great-vessel surgery, cardiology, thoracic surgery, and interventional units. Materials cite 2 cardiac-surgery wards (92 beds, 27 ICU beds, 4 Class-100 ORs) and cardiology with 167 beds across three wards plus CCU and cath labs.

  • Orthopedics Center

    Aligned with Shanghai key-discipline standards across trauma, spine, joint & sports medicine, and reconstructive surgery—materials cite four wards totaling 184 beds.

  • Neuroscience Center

    Focuses on cerebrovascular disease with a neuro sub-ICU, stroke ward, and neuro-rehab ward, plus specialty clinics for stroke, headache, vertigo, and Parkinson’s disease.

  • Oncology Center

    One of 12 key disciplines, covering screening, comprehensive oncology care, and multidisciplinary pathways.

  • Endoscopy Center

    GI and related endoscopic diagnosis and therapy for screening, biopsy, and minimally invasive treatment.

  • Traditional Chinese Medicine Center

    TCM assessment and care, often coordinated with Western pathways for rehab and chronic-disease management.

  • Optometry · Dental · Reproductive medicine

    Optometry, dental/oral-maxillofacial, and reproductive-medicine centers for specialty outpatient pathways.

  • Hemodialysis & checkup centers

    Hemodialysis cited at 100 stations; the checkup center offers health management and screening. Materials also cite 72 hyperbaric-chamber chairs.

  • VIP & International Medical Center

Featured care

  • Full-spectrum heart care: MIDCAB, TAVI, LVAD & ablation

    The heart program is led by Prof. Wan Feng (foreign academician of the French National Academy of Medicine; hospital materials cite 20,000+ cardiac operations and a founding role in minimally invasive CABG in China) and Prof. Lu Caiyi (State Council special-allowance expert; nearly 10,000 cardiovascular interventions). Highlighted pathways include LVAD implantation, minimally invasive hybrid coronary revascularization (HCR), TAVI, and RF / cryo / pulsed-field ablation for AF and SVT. Materials cite 72-hour MDT for complex cases.

  • Ortho & neuro: MIS joints, spinal endoscopy, stroke pathway

    Orthopedics features Prof. Dong Youhai (State Council allowance; materials credit China’s early percutaneous pedicle-screw fixation) and Prof. Cui Bo (ISAKOS member, trained at RNOH UK and St George Hospital, Australia). Neuroscience is led by Prof. Mao Renling (30+ years at Huashan Hospital) and Prof. Yu Chaochun, covering brain/spinal tumors, standardized acute ischemic-stroke care, and functional neurosurgery.

  • International VIP care: languages, direct billing, cultural fit

    The VIP / International Medical Center offers medical interpreters in English, Russian, Kazakh, Indonesian, Malay and more, plus a 24-hour language hotline; Halal and Southeast Asian meals, prayer space, family lodging and city-itinerary help. Direct billing includes Allianz, UnitedHealthcare, Cigna, MSH, Generali China, Henner, Ping An, PICC, Huatai, JD Allianz, Cigna & CMB, and several assistance firms. The model is one-patient-one-consult with nurse-coordinated care and a green channel. Visa-extension help depends on current hospital policy.

  • World-class diagnostics & priority exams

    Materials list 3.0T MRI, a fully imported 128-slice / 256-row premium CT (cardiac CTA and low-dose tumor screening), DSA, automated biochemistry, plus GE Voluson E10 4D ultrasound, digital mammography, ZEISS femtosecond laser, and oral-maxillofacial CBCT. International patients may receive priority exams via the green channel.
